Features awards presented to Texas newspapers

The Society for Features Journalism has announced its 28th annual award winners. Among the winners are the five largest newspapers in Texas: the Fort Worth Star-Telegram, Austin American-Statesman, San Antonio Express News, Houston Chronicle and The Dallas Morning News.

The SFJ Excellence-in-Features awards honor the craft of feature writing and the people who do it for a living at news organizations and wire services. Winners will be honored at SFJ’s national conference in Austin, Aug. 10-13. 

Hector Saldana of the Express-News placed first in the Feature Specialty Writing Portfolio. 

Judges said Saldana “showed a depth of writing and insight and the ability to make his characters pop off the page.”

The Dallas Morning News placed first in the Best Niche Product Category for FD. 

“Stunning visuals, elegant typography and solid storytelling made this the kind of magazine you wanted to curl up with in a comfy chair and stay awhile. Absolutely gorgeous covers,” said the judges.
